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Dryer not startingPower supply issueCheck power connection and outlet.
No heatBlocked ventInspect and clean venting system.
Long drying timesOverloadingReduce load size for better efficiency.
Unusual noiseForeign objectCheck drum for any items causing noise.

Reset: Unplug for 5 minutes to reset the system if needed.
